>>> Hmm I think it's "default" PACKAGESITE env variable pointing on
>>> non-existing
>>> ftp://ftp.freebsd.org/pub/FreeBSD/ports/<arch>/packages-9-beta1/Latest/
>>>
>>
>> I'm wrong, I did an install and same behavior as Bruce.
>> I looked in /tmp/bsdinstall_log:
>>
>> Running installation step: docsintall
>> pkg_add: unable to fetch 'ftp://ftp.freebsd.org/pub/FreeBSD/ports/amd64/packages-9-current/Latest/en-freebsd-doc.tbz' by URL
>>
>> Any idea?
>
> Because PACKAGESITE isn't specified properly for starters; also
> the extension for the file is wrong (it should be txz, right?). So it
> sounds like the pkg_add remote fetching logic in bsdinstall isn't
> correct today.
> Thanks,
> -Garrett
It's a regular package, with a .tbz extension. The code is mostly hooked
up properly (with the possible exception of a resolv.conf issue I just
thought of), but could probably use better error handling.
